Earlier in the year, Avalon Airport and AirAsia announced they would be teaming up to offer the first ever international flights out of Melbourne’s second airport, Avalon.
Now, tickets for first flights are finally out and to celebrate they are on sale for as little as $99 each way.
These are to AirAsia’s home city Kuala Lumpur and, to be perfectly frank, are actually on sale for $12 each waywith airport taxes coming in at $87. Put the two together and you get your flight fare.
Whichever way you look at it, it is super cheap and is definitely not one to be missed.
The Melbourne to Kuala Lumpur route will operate twice daily on AirAsia’s long haul carrier AirAsia X on an A330-300 aircraft. While it’s the focus flight of this launch, it isn’t the only one from Avalon Airport on sale. Direct flights from Melbourne (Avalon) to Bangkok are also available from $154 each way while over 70 indirect flights via Kuala Lumpur are also available to snap up for cheap. This includes Melbourne to Singapore from $140, Melbourne to Phuket from $147, Melbourne to Male (Maldives) from $201 and Melbourne to Tokyo from $249, to name a few.
Again all these fares are one-way with returns costing double.
Travel is open across a more-than-generous period, ranging from 4 December 2018 to 13 August 2019. This includes peak season dates such as Christmas, though these are limited so you may need to be flexible with your dates around high-season to keep to your intended budget.
